You'd have to check that particular flight plan's decode for a correct answer.
Most probably one figure refers to Initial Magnetic Track (i.e. initial magnetic bearing to fly a great circle route between the two waypoints - same as on the FMGC) while the other is a true constant track, probably referred to the True North.
